| DISC Libraries Selected by Bell & Howell Imaging for Integration into Computer Data Centers |
|
(October 4, 2000) Milpitas, CA - DISC, Inc. (NASDAQ: DCSR), today announced an agreement with Bell & Howell Imaging (NYSE: BHW), a leading provider of information solutions and services to industries worldwide. Through the relationship, Bell & Howell Imaging will OEM DISC's DVC Series CD-ROM libraries. These libraries will be marketed to their existing client base of banks, insurance companies and government agencies. The storage units will initially be sold as stand-alone solutions and are expected to be integrated into Bell & Howell's highly acclaimed image capture and image systems offering in 2001. Since its inception in 1998, Bell & Howell's imaging business has experienced a rapid growth rate, making the company a forerunner in complex and digital imaging conversions. Through the relationship with DISC, Bell & Howell will begin integrating the DVC Series libraries to provide customers with high-performance, fully customized solutions. Under the agreement, Bell & Howell will also provide on-site service and technical support for the libraries it delivers. DISC's DVC Series combine fast read and write access with optimum media handling to provide solutions for a wide range of data capacity requirements. Each model can be configured to provide the optimum balance between capacity, function, performance and cost and can be easily integrated into common network environments. The DVC Series features 100, 300, 400 and 600 disc units. DVC libraries hold from one to 14 CD-ROM drives and can be configured with both CD-ROM and CD-Recordable drives. Capacities for the DVC Series range from 49 GBs to 393 GBs. The modular design of the DVC Series allows users to upgrade of exchange drives for improved technologies.
